At Fountain Foods Limited, we are driven by the desire to join the fight against postharvest
losses of agricultural produce. With a focus on sustainability, quality, and innovation, we are
constantly working hard to establish ourselves as a prominent player in the Agro processing
industry.
The product line includes cassava flour, plantain flour, fermented corn flour, corn-soy flour,
groundnut paste (peanut butter), ginger powder, pepper powder, natural mixed spices, and
plantain snacks. What sets her business apart is their unwavering commitment to sourcing
wholesome raw materials directly from local farmers, ensuring not only the highest quality
products but also contributing to the growth of local agricultural communities. At Fountain
Foods, our products are not just what we make but a direct reflection of our commitment to
quality.
The company is committed to sustainable practices and so the agricultural waste generated
during our production processes are converted to animal feed. Margees Collections is a weaving training center that was set up in 2017. The purpose is to give girls in Bamvum, a suburb of Tamale, the opportunity to enroll freely in the skill of weaving
the northern local cloths. It also aims at engaging girls who have already learned the skills of
weaving but have no orders to work on. Currently, the center has eight apprentices who
have been enrolled to learn the skill of weaving for a period of three years. They are each
given free lunch as motivation to keep them at work. The services of over seven girls who
have already passed out as masters who have been engaged. It is our dream to extend our
tentacles to en roll a bout 30 girls by the end of 2026.
